There's nothing unfamiliar about seeing Sidney Crosby's name atop the NHL's list of scoring leaders as we head into the eighth week of the season.

Crosby has won the Art Ross Trophy as the NHL's leading scorer the past two years. With 33 points in 23 games so far in 2014-15, it looks like he's well on his way to a potential three-peat.

As December kicks off, familiar faces and stories like Crosby's provide a nice air of continuity to the NHL world. Meanwhile, the upstarts and game changers add some excitement and shake things up.

Drawing from both sides of that equation, here's a look at the big storylines to follow in the hockey world through the week of December 1.
